Career Path

The **Global Certificate in Social Impact Measurement and Reporting** is a valuable credential for professionals seeking to make a difference in the UK's thriving social impact sector. This section highlights the growing job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and for various roles related to social impact measurement and reporting. Let's explore the most sought-after positions in the industry: 1. **Social Impact Analyst**: These professionals collect, analyze, and interpret data to evaluate the effectiveness of social impact programs. Their work is essential in helping organizations maximize their social return on investment. 2. **Nonprofit Program Manager**: These individuals oversee the planning, implementation, and evaluation of nonprofit programs. They ensure that the programs align with the organization's mission, vision, and strategic goals. 3. **Corporate Social Responsibility Manager**: These professionals develop, implement, and monitor corporate social responsibility initiatives. They work to ensure that a company's business practices are socially responsible and sustainable. 4. **Social Impact Consultant**: These experts provide guidance and support to organizations on social impact measurement, reporting, and strategy. They help clients maximize their social impact and effectively communicate their achievements to stakeholders. 5. **Grant Writer**: These professionals create compelling grant proposals to secure funding for nonprofit organizations. They research funding opportunities, develop project budgets, and write narratives to demonstrate the impact and value of the programs they support.
